Electron Pair Geometry-
Bonded Atms and Lone pairs add up to 3
Trigonal Planar
Electron Pair Geometry-
Bonded Atms and Lone pairs add up to 4
Tetrahedral
Electron Pair Geometry-
Bonded Atms and Lone pairs add up to 5
Trigonal bipyramidal
Electron Pair Geometry-
Bonded Atms and Lone pairs add up to 6
Octahedral
Molecular Geometry
Bonded Atoms: 3
Lone pairs: 0
Trigonal Planar (120)
Molecular Geometry
Bonded Atoms: 2
Lone pairs: 1
Bent (angular) (<120)
Molecular Geometry
Bonded Atoms: 4
Lone pairs: 0
Tetrahedral (109.5)
Molecular Geometry
Bonded Atoms: 3
Lone pairs: 1
Trigonal pyramidal (<109.5)
Molecular Geometry
Bonded Atoms: 2
Lone pairs: 2
Bent (angular) (<109.5)
Molecular Geometry
Bonded Atoms: 5
Lone pairs: 0
Trigonal bipyramidal (90, 120)
Molecular Geometry
Bonded Atoms: 4
Lone pairs: 1
Seesaw (<90, <120)
Molecular Geometry
Bonded Atoms: 3
Lone pairs: 2
T-shaped (<90)
Molecular Geometry
Bonded Atoms: 2
Lone pairs: 3
Linear (180)
Molecular Geometry
Bonded Atoms: 6
Lone pairs: 0
Octahedral (90)
Molecular Geometry
Bonded Atoms: 5
Lone pairs: 1
Square Pyramidal (<90)
Molecular Geometry
Bonded Atoms: 4
Lone pairs: 2
Square Planar (90)
